At this point (where I'm evaluating Guitar Hero against Rock Band... not GH2 or GH3, but the first incarnation), I'd say that Rock Band is the better game. The reasons are simple:
1. You can download extra songs to your XBox 360's hard drive, which makes it more personal. This might be possible with the later versions of GH as well... I'm not sure.
2. Rock Band uses a bar descending the screen instead of GH's circle... it's easier for me to tell exactly when I'm supposed to "play" it... I tend to jump the gun on the circles. The circles are bigger, but the bars are easier for me.
3. Rock Band has the option of guitar or bass (both use the same controller, but that's a fairly minor detail), drums, or microphone. Guitar Hero is just guitar. The caveat to this is that GH4 will have drums, and the kit is laid out more realistically.
